Product details

Automotive-grade quad op-amp with rail-to-rail output

The TS924AIYPT is a quad general-purpose op amp from STMicroelectronics, qualified to AEC-Q100 Grade 1, meaning it is specified and tested for the -40°C to 125°C ambient temperature range typical of under-hood and chassis-mounted automotive electronics. With a 4 MHz gain-bandwidth product and 1.3 V/µs slew rate, it handles sensor signal conditioning and actuator drive loops in engine management, transmission control, and body electronics without the speed penalty of a slower general-purpose part. The rail-to-rail output stage swings within millivolts of the supply rails, preserving headroom in low-voltage 2.7 V to 12 V supply spans — useful when the ADC reference or comparator threshold sits near the supply.

Package, supply, and output drive

Housed in a 14-TSSOP (4.40 mm width) package, the TS924AIYPT is a surface-mount part supplied in Tape & Reel or Cut Tape — the 0.65 mm pitch TSSOP footprint is common across many ST quad op-amps, so a single PCB layout can serve multiple BOM variants. Each of the four amplifiers draws 1 mA typical supply current (4 mA total for the package), and each output can source or sink up to 80 mA — enough to drive a small relay coil, LED indicator, or the input of a downstream ADC without a buffer stage. Input bias current is 15 nA typical, and input offset voltage is 900 µV maximum — adequate for many automotive sensor interfaces where the signal is in the tens of millivolts range, but worth checking against the required precision for a specific transducer.

Is TS924AIYPT a drop-in replacement for TS924AIDT?

The TS924AIDT shares the same die (same GBW, slew rate, input bias, output drive, and AEC-Q100 grade) but comes in a different package — TS924AIDT is in a 14-SOIC, while TS924AIYPT is in a 14-TSSOP. They are not footprint-compatible without a board layout change.
